Job summary

PAMco is seeking a Portfolio Property Manager / CAM to oversee a portfolio of HOA and condo communities in Central Texas. You will serve as the liaison between Boards, homeowners, vendors, and internal teams, ensuring efficient operations, financial management, and regulatory compliance.

You will manage budgets, review financial statements, and supervise vendor contracts while coordinating capital projects. Evening board meetings may be required as part of the role.

HOATalent is hiring on behalf of PAMcoTotal Targeted Compensation between $75,000-$110,000About PAMco

PAMco is a community association management company specializing in HOA and condominium management across Central Texas. We focus on financial transparency, operational excellence, and proactive community leadership to enhance property values and support thriving residential communities.

Position Summary

We are seeking a Portfolio Property Manager / Community Association Manager (CAM) to oversee a portfolio of HOA and condominium communities. This role serves as the primary liaison between Boards of Directors, homeowners, vendors, and internal teams, ensuring efficient community operations, financial management, and regulatory compliance.
